MCS Machining Capability

• Sliding Head – 2 to 12 Axis

• Fixed Head – 4 to 12 Axis

• Machining Centres – 3 Axis, twin pallet

Kaizan – Continuous Improvement – Manufacturing from Billet

• The need for MCS to be able to turn components from billet has increased dramatically over the last two years.

• CNC Machine viewed in Germany & Japan during 2006.

• Miyano LZ purchased November 2006.
